A Week in Nature: Exploring Thailand's Serene Landscapes

Saturday, December 23: Bangkok

Start your journey in the bustling capital city of Bangkok. In the morning, visit Lumpini Park, an oasis in the heart of the city, where you can enjoy a peaceful stroll amidst lush greenery and serene lakes. In the afternoon, explore the beautiful grounds of the Grand Palace, home to stunning architecture and sacred temples. As the evening sets in, take a boat ride along the Chao Phraya River to witness the city's sparkling skyline.

  • Lumpini Park: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Grand Palace: Estimated Cost - 500 THB,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Chao Phraya River Cruise: Estimated Cost - 1000 THB, Time Spent - 2 hours
Sunday, December 24: Chiang Mai

Head to the charming city of Chiang Mai, known for its rich cultural heritage and tranquil surroundings. Start your day by visiting Doi Suthep, a sacred temple perched on a mountain offering bre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, explore the serene gardens of the Royal Flora Ratchaphruek, featuring colorful flowers and exotic plants. As evening approaches, wander through the vibrant Night Bazaar, where you can shop for local crafts and taste delicious street food.

  • Doi Suthep: Estimated Cost - 30 THB (entrance fee),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Royal Flora Ratchaphruek: Estimated Cost - 200 THB,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Night Bazaar: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Monday, December 25: Pai

Escape to the picturesque town of Pai, nestled in the mountains of northern Thailand. Start your morning with a visit to Pai Canyon, where you can hike through narrow paths and en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ding valleys. In the afternoon, relax by the stunning Pam Bok Waterfall and take a refreshing dip in its crystal-clear waters. As the sun sets, explore the vibrant Walking Street, filled with local handicrafts, live music, and delicious food stalls.

  • Pai Canyon: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Pam Bok Waterfall: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Walking Street: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Tuesday, December 26: Krabi

Head to the stunning coastal province of Krabi, renowned for its dramatic limestone cliffs and crystal-clear waters. Start your day by exploring Railay Beach, a paradise for rock climbing enthusiasts and nature lovers. In the afternoon, take a boat tour to the mesmerizing Phi Phi Islands, where you can snorkel in vibrant coral reefs and relax on pristine beaches. As the evening approaches, witness the breathtaking sunset at the famous Ao Nang Beach.

  • Railay Beach: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Phi Phi Islands Tour: Estimated Cost - 2000 THB, Time Spent - 6 hours
  • Ao Nang Beach: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2 hours
Wednesday, December 27: Khao Sok National Park

Explore the untouched beauty of Khao Sok National Park, home to lush rainforests, towering limestone formations, and diverse wildlife. In the morning, embark on a scenic hike through the park's trails, immersing yourself in nature's tranquility. In the afternoon, go on a thrilling canoe or kayak ride along the Sok River, surrounded by breathtaking landscapes. As evening falls, spend the night in a floating bungalow on Cheow Lan Lake, enjoying the peaceful ambiance.

  • Hiking in Khao Sok National Park: Estimated Cost - 500 THB (entrance fee), Time Spent - 4 hours
  • Canoeing or Kayaking on Sok River: Estimated Cost - 1000 THB,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Overnight Floating Bungalow: Estimated Cost - 2000 THB, Time Spent - Overnight
Thursday, December 28: Ayutthaya

Discover the historical wonders of Ayutthaya, the ancient capital of Thailand. Start your day by exploring the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Ayutthaya Historical Park, dotted with impressive temples and ancient ruins. In the afternoon, take a relaxing boat ride along the Chao Phraya River, passing by the beautiful Bang Pa-In Royal Palace. As the evening sets in, witness the captivating Wat Chaiwatthanaram illuminated against the night sky.

  • Ayutthaya Historical Park: Estimated Cost - 50 THB (entrance fee),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Chao Phraya River Boat Ride: Estimated Cost - 500 THB,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Wat Chaiwatthanaram: Estimated Cost - 50 THB (entrance fee), Time Spent - 1 hour
Friday, December 29: Koh Tao

End your nature-filled journey on the idyllic island of Koh Tao, famous for its vibrant coral reefs and abundant marine life. Start your day with a diving or snorkeling adventure, exploring the underwater wonders. In the afternoon, relax on one of the island's pristine beaches and soak up the tropical vibes. As the sun sets, indulge in a delicious seafood dinner at one of the local beachfront restaurants.

  • Diving or Snorkeling in Koh Tao: Estimated Cost - 2000 THB, Time Spent - 5 hours
  • Beach Relaxation: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Seafood Dinner: Estimated Cost - 500 THB, Time Spent - 2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Thailand's natural wonders, consider visiting the lesser-known Erawan National Park near Kanchanaburi, where you can hike through lush forests and swim in stunning waterfalls. Another off-the-beaten-path gem is the tranquil island of Koh Lipe, offering pristine beaches, crystal-clear waters, and vibrant coral reefs for snorkeling enthusiasts.

For a truly authentic experience, venture to the remote village of Ban Rak Thai in the mountains of Mae Hong Son province. Here, you can immerse yourself in the beauty of tea plantations, taste delicious local cuisine, and learn about the fascinating culture of the ethnic Chinese community.

These hidden gems and local favorites will provide you with unforgettable experiences and a deeper connection to Thailand's incredible natural landscapes.
